2014-11-15 4 views
1

UCM에서 스트림 사이에 복사 디렉토리와 관련된 질문이 있습니다.스트림에서 다른 파일로 모든 파일을 포함하는 디렉토리 복사

예를 들어 동일한 프로젝트에 두 개의 스트림이 포함되어 있고 이름 스트림 A와 B가 있습니다. 스트림 A에 여러 하위 디렉터리와 파일이 포함 된 디렉터리 "my folder"이 생성되었습니다. 스트림 B에 전체 내용을 포함하여 디렉토리 "my folder"을 복사하고 싶습니다.

나를 도와 줄 사람이 있습니까? 내가 가지고있는 대안은 무엇입니까?

병합 할 스트림 B의 디렉토리/파일을 선택해야하기 때문에 병합 관리자가 작동하지 않습니다 (하지만 스트림 A에 "my folder"이 있음). 따라서 새 디렉토리를 만들고 파일이 "악의 쌍".

답변

0

당신은 포함 상위 폴더를 병합 첫번째 필요 "my folder"

해당 폴더의 버전을, 스트림 B의 관점에서 그 상위 폴더의 버전 트리를 시작 선택하여 그렇게 간단하게 할 수

스트림 B에서 현재 버전을 "병합"하려면 마우스 오른쪽 버튼으로 클릭하십시오.

이렇게하면 "my folder"을 참조하는 해당 상위 폴더 (스트림 B)의 새 버전이 만들어집니다. : 하나의 병합을 결론 짓는 버전을 체크인하십시오. 당신이 스트림 B에보기에 병합을 시작할 수 있습니다

는 그런 스트림에 해당 대상보기에서 "my folder을"병합합니다 스트림 A.
을 병합 할 나타내는 및 "my folder"에서 하위 폴더 B.는


OP AlexMin the comments이 추가

이 때문에 곁 스트림 B에 병합 강제 작동되지 s는 병합이 이미 완료되었다고 말하고있었습니다 (스트림 A에서 여러 파일 앞에 병합되었습니다).

스트림 C와 동일한 단계에서 스트림 C를 만들었으며 스트림 C ...에서 동일한 단계를 수행했습니다. 버전 트리, 상위 폴더의 병합 시작, 병합 할 폴더 선택 "내 폴더"...

"내 폴더"를 복사 할 수 있습니다. 이제 스트림 A의 모든 파일을 스트림 C에 병합합니다.

+0

감사합니다. – AlexM

+0

답변 해 주셔서 감사합니다. – AlexM

+0

불행히도 작동하지 않습니다. 이미 완료 되었기 때문에 병합 할 필요가 없습니다. 몇 시간 전에 몇 개의 파일을 스트림 A에서 B까지의 findmerge를 사용하여 병합했으나 findmerge가 스트림 B의 파일을 스트림 A의 해당 파일과 병합하도록 선택했기 때문에 폴더가 병합되지 않았습니다. 또 다른 요점은 스트림 A와 하나의 특정 폴더 "내 폴더"에서만 스트림 B를 복사하려고합니다. 저를 도와주세요? – AlexM